Eficácia de diferentes protocolos de indução da ovulação e de intervalos de inseminação em vacas de corte submetidas à IATF / Efficacy of different ovulation inducer protocols and of different insemination intervals in beef cattle submitted to FTAI

Crepaldi, Gabriel Armond 14 September 2009 (has links)
Objetivando reduzir o manejo em protocolos de inseminação artificial em tempo fixo (IATF), quatro experimentos foram realizados para avaliar a dinâmica folicular (Experimentos 1A e 1B) e a taxa de concepção (TC; Experimentos 2, 3 e 4) em vacas de corte tratadas com Cipionato (CE) ou Benzoato (BE) de estradiol como indutores da ovulação. No Experimento 1A, 51 animais receberam 2mg de BE e um dispositivo intravaginal de progesterona (DIB) novo no D0. No D8, os animais foram distribuídos entre quatro tratamentos (G-BE8, G-BE8,5, G-BE9 e G-CE8). Neste dia, o dispositivo foi removido, 0,530mg de Cloprostenol e 300UI de eCG foram administrados [manhã (M) no G-BE8, G-CE8 e G-BE9; tarde (T) no G-BE8,5]. As vacas do G-CE8 receberam 1,0mg de CE, as do G-BE8 e G-BE8,5 receberam 1,0mg de BE na retirada do DIB, e aquelas do G-BE9 receberam 1,0mg de BE 24 horas após. Análises ultra-sonográficas foram realizadas a cada 12 horas, da retirada do dispositivo até a ovulação. Foram utilizados os PROC GLM e GLIMMIX do SAS para análise estatística. Nos experimentos não foram observadas interações. Os resultados para G-BE8, G-CE8, G-BE8,5 e G-BE9 foram, respectivamente: diâmetro do folículo ovulatório (FO;11,9±0,4b; 14,3±0,4a; 12,3±0,4b; e 13,3±0,abmm; P=0,01), taxa de ovulação (TO;100%; 90,0%; 100% e 91,7%; P=0,99] e intervalo retirada/ovulação (IRO;58,3±2,1b; 72,0±2,0a; 57,6±1,3b e 72,0±0,0ah; p<0,001). No Experimento 1B (n=35), foi utilizado arranjo fatorial 3x3 [números de uso do DIB vs protocolos de indução da ovulação (PIO)]. No D0, os animais foram divididos em três grupos [DIB novo (DIBN), usado 8 (DIB8) e 16 dias (DIB16)]. Na retirada do DIB, os animais foram redistribuídos para os PIOs descritos no Experimento 1A (exceto G-BE8). Os resultados para G-CE8, G-BE8,5 e G-BE9 foram, respectivamente: FO (14,0±0,6; 13,8±0,6 e 13,6±0,5mm; P=0,88), TO [81,8%; 83,3% e 83,3%; P=0,93] e IRO (72,0±2,0a; 59,6±1,6b e 73,2±1,2ah; p<0,01). Os resultados para DIBN, DIB8 e DIB16 foram respectivamente: FO (13,8±0,7; 13,5±0,6 e 13,9±0,5mm; P=0,99), TO [90,9%; 83,3% e 75,0%; P=0,93] e IRO (74,4±1,6a; 72,0±0,0ab e 68,0±2,0bh; P=0,02). No Experimento 2, 584 animais foram alocados em fatorial 3x2 [PIO (CE8, BE8,5 e BE9) e período de IATF (IATF-M ou IATF-T)], utilizando DIBN. Não houve diferença na TC: CE8 (57,5%), BE9 (59,9%) e BE8,5 (49,5%; P=0,09) e IATF M (56,6%) ou T (54,8%; P=0,66). No Experimento 3, 521 vacas foram divididas como no Experimento 2, porém com DIB8. Não houve diferença na TC nos PIOs: CE8 (47,3%), BE9 (53,3%) e BE8,5 (55,2%; P=0,10). Porém, houve diferença na TC para IATF-M (60,7%) ou IATF-T (48,3%; P=0,01). No Experimento 4, 1192 vacas foram distribuídas em fatorial 2x3x2 (DIBN e DIB8; BE8,5, BE9 e CE8; IATF-M e IATF-T). Não houve diferença na TC para: IATF-M (64,6%) ou IATF-T (59,5%; P=0,06) e PIOs; CE8 (65,8%), BE9 (61,8%) e BE8,5 (58,6%; P=0,12). Entretanto, houve diferença na TC (P=0,04) para uso do DIB; DIBN (65,0%) e DIB8 (59,4%). Esses resultados indicam que os PIOs apresentam mesma eficiência. Dinâmica folicular de vacas da raça guzerá submetidas a três protocolos de sincronização da ovulação

The animals were divided into three groups, in group 1 (n = 6) it was applied at the D0, an intravaginal device CIDR® along with 2 mg of estradiol benzoate, at D8 it was administered 300 mg of a prostaglandin analogue and 300 IU of eCG besides intravaginal device removal, at D9 it was administered 1 mg of estradiol benzoate and at D11 artificial insemination was carried out. In group 2 (n = 6) it was used the same protocols as in group 1 except for the induction of ovulation when it was used 17 mg of a GnRH analogue and at D11 artificial insemination was carried. In group 3 (n = 6) was applied at D0, 200 mg of GnRH analogue, 0.530 mg of prostaglandin analogue at D7, at D9 it was administered 100 mg of GnRH analogue and at D10 artificial insemination was carried. From D0 to D8 animals were examined daily (24/24 h) by transrectal ultrasound .After removal of the implant on D8 in groups 1 and 2 and application of prostaglandin D7 (group 3) animals were assessed four times a day (6/6 hours) until D10 of the Protocol. A new follicular wave emergence for groups 1, 2 and 3 was observed respectively, 2.6 ± 0.16; 2.7 ± 0.18 and 2.9 ± 0.16 days, with no statistical difference (P < 0.05) between groups .There was statistical difference for groups 1, 2 and 3 in the range of wave emergence and ovulation in days, 7.1  0.18; 6.37 0.31; 5.33 0.66, the interval between implant removal and ovulation in hours, 64.2 6.99, 61.0 12.36, interval between the application of inducing ovulation and in hours, 43.6 6.89, 41.0 11.25, 38.2 7.89, greatest diameter of the DF (day 8), 10.71 0.30, 9.41 0.24, 9.75 0.35, greatest diameter of the DF (day 10), 13.1 0.23, 11.7 0.22, 12.0 0.34, Average follicle growth until day 8 - (mm / day), 1.36 0.07, 0.92 0.10, 1.10 0.11, Average follicle growth of 8-10 days - (mm / day), 2.40 0.08, 2.28 0.11, 2.23 0.10 and the percentage of animals that ovulated, 83.34% (5/6) , 66.67% (4/6), 50% (3/6). Foram utilizadas 18 vacas PO da raça Guzerá, multíparas, não-lactantes, com idades entre quatro e sete anos, escore de condição corporal de 3,0 a 4,0 (escala de 1 a 5). Os animais foram mantidos em regime extensivo, onde a dieta fornecida supriu as exigências nutricionais, receberam sal mineral proteinado e água “ad libitum”. Os animais foram divididos em três grupos, No grupo 1 (n=6) foi aplicado no D0, mesmo dia do dispositivo intravaginal CIRD®, 2 mg de benzoato de estradiol, no dia oito (D8), foram aplicados 0,530 mg de análogo de prostaglandina, 300 UI de eCG e foi retirado o dispositivo intravaginal, no dia nove (D9) foi aplicado 1 mg de benzoato de estradiol. No grupo 2 (n=6) foi aplicado no D0, mesmo dia do dispositivo intravaginal CIRD®, 2 mg de benzoato de estradiol, no dia oito (D8), foram aplicados 0,530 mg de análogo de prostaglandina, 300 UI de eCG IM e foi retirado o dispositivo intravaginal, no dia nove (D9) foi aplicado 17 μg de um análogo do GnRH. No grupo 3 (n=6) foi aplicado no D0, 200 μg de análogo do GnRH, 0,530 mg de análogo da prostaglandina no dia sete (D7) no dia nove (D9) foi aplicado 100 μg de análogo do GnRH. A partir do dia zero até o dia 8 os animais foram examinados diariamente (24/24 h) por via trans-retal com auxílio de ultrassom. Após a retirada do implante no dia 8 (grupos 1 e 2) e aplicação da prostaglandina no dia 7 (grupo 3) os animais foram avaliados 4 vezes por dia (6/6 horas) até o dia 10 do protocolo. Uma nova emergência da onda folicular para os grupos 1, 2 e 3 ocorreu respectivamente, em 2,6 ± 0,16; 2,7 ± 0,18 e 2,9 ± 0,16 dias, não havendo diferença estatística (P <0,05) entre os grupos (Tabela 1). Houve diferença estatística para os grupos 1, 2 e 3 no intervalo entre emergência da onda e ovulação em dias, 7,1  0.18; 6,37 0,31; 5,33 0,66; intervalo entre a retirada do implante e a ovulação em horas, 64,2 6,99; 61,0 12,36; intervalo entre a aplicação do indutor e a ovulação em horas, 43,6 6,89; 41,0 11,25; 38,2 7,89, maior diâmetro do FD (dia 8), 10,71 0,30; 9,41 0.24; 9,75 0,35, maior diâmetro do FD (dia 10), 13,1 0,23; 11,7 0,22; 12,0 0,34; Média de crescimento do folículo até dia 8 – (mm/dia), 1,36 0,07; 0,92 0,10; 1,10 0,11; Média de crescimento do folículo do dia 8-10 – (mm/dia), 2,40 0,08; 2,28 0,11; 2,23 0,10 e na porcentagem de animais que ovularam, 83,34% (5/6), 66,67% (4/6), 50% (3/6). Portanto os protocolos dos grupos experimentais 1 e 2 se mostraram mais eficientes em promover a sincronização da ovulação e são indicados para utilização em programa de inseminação artificial em tempo fixo em vacas da raça Guzerá.
